Depending on the design of the luminaire, this is provided either by:<\/p>\n\n<ul class=\"wp-block-list\">\n<li>a constant-current driver (CC)<br\/>or<\/li>\n\n\n\n<li>a constant-voltage driver (CV)<\/li>\n<\/ul>\n\n<p class=\"wp-block-paragraph\">Which type is required depends on the LED technology used.<\/p>\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n<h2 class=\"wp-block-heading\">What is a Constant-Current LED Driver?<\/h2>\n\n<p class=\"wp-block-paragraph\">A constant-current driver supplies a <strong>fixed output current<\/strong>.<br\/>The voltage automatically adjusts within a specific range.<\/p>\n\n<p class=\"wp-block-paragraph\">Typical output currents include, for example:<\/p>\n\n<ul class=\"wp-block-list\">\n<li>350 mA<\/li>\n\n\n\n<li>500 mA<\/li>\n\n\n\n<li>700 mA<\/li>\n\n\n\n<li>1050 mA<\/li>\n<\/ul>\n\n<p class=\"wp-block-paragraph\">The voltage is often specified as a range, for example:<\/p>\n\n<ul class=\"wp-block-list\">\n<li>18\u201342 V DC<\/li>\n<\/ul>\n\n<h3 class=\"wp-block-heading\">Typical Applications<\/h3>\n\n<p class=\"wp-block-paragraph\">Constant-current drivers are frequently used in:<\/p>\n\n<ul class=\"wp-block-list\">\n<li>high-quality LED luminaires<\/li>\n\n\n\n<li>recessed luminaires<\/li>\n\n\n\n<li>pendant luminaires<\/li>\n\n\n\n<li>LED modules<\/li>\n\n\n\n<li>professional lighting systems<\/li>\n<\/ul>\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n<h2 class=\"wp-block-heading\">What is a Constant-Voltage LED Driver?<\/h2>\n\n<p class=\"wp-block-paragraph\">A constant-voltage driver supplies a <strong>fixed voltage<\/strong>.<br\/>The current is determined by the connected LED or electronics.<\/p>\n\n<p class=\"wp-block-paragraph\">Typical voltages are:<\/p>\n\n<ul class=\"wp-block-list\">\n<li>12 V DC<\/li>\n\n\n\n<li>24 V DC<\/li>\n<\/ul>\n\n<h3 class=\"wp-block-heading\">Typical Applications<\/h3>\n\n<p class=\"wp-block-paragraph\">Constant-voltage drivers are often found in:<\/p>\n\n<ul class=\"wp-block-list\">\n<li>LED strips<\/li>\n\n\n\n<li>furniture lighting<\/li>\n\n\n\n<li>kitchen lighting<\/li>\n\n\n\n<li>decorative lighting<\/li>\n\n\n\n<li>many low-voltage systems<\/li>\n<\/ul>\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n<h2 class=\"wp-block-heading\">CC\/CV LED Drivers (Universal Drivers)<\/h2>\n\n<p class=\"wp-block-paragraph\">In addition to pure constant-current or constant-voltage drivers, there are also so-called CC\/CV LED drivers (Constant Current \/ Constant Voltage).<\/p>\n\n<p class=\"wp-block-paragraph\">Depending on the application, these models can operate <strong>either as a constant-current or constant-voltage<\/strong> source.<\/p>\n\n<h3 class=\"wp-block-heading\">What does this mean in practice?<\/h3>\n\n<p class=\"wp-block-paragraph\">CC\/CV drivers adapt flexibly to the connected LED application within certain technical limits.<br\/>This can be particularly helpful when:<\/p>\n\n<ul class=\"wp-block-list\">\n<li>the exact driver type cannot be clearly identified,<\/li>\n\n\n\n<li>various LED systems are to be powered,<\/li>\n\n\n\n<li>or a certain degree of technical flexibility is required for a replacement solution.<\/li>\n<\/ul>\n\n<h3 class=\"wp-block-heading\">Important to Note<\/h3>\n\n<p class=\"wp-block-paragraph\">Even with CC\/CV drivers, fixed electrical limits apply.<br\/>This means:<\/p>\n\n<ul class=\"wp-block-list\">\n<li>current and voltage ranges must still be suitable for the application,<\/li>\n\n\n\n<li>there is no such thing as complete \u2018universal compatibility\u2019.<\/li>\n<\/ul>\n\n<h2 class=\"wp-block-heading\"><strong>How Do I Know Which Driver I Need?<\/strong><\/h2>\n\n<p class=\"wp-block-paragraph\">The simplest 12 V DC<\/p>\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n<h2 class=\"wp-block-heading\"><strong>Why Voltage Alone is Not Sufficient<\/strong><\/h2>\n\n<p class=\"wp-block-paragraph\">A common mistake:<br\/>Attention is paid only to the voltage.<\/p>\n\n<p class=\"wp-block-paragraph\">However, with constant-current drivers in particular, the output current is crucial.<br\/>An incorrect current value can damage LEDs or lead to malfunctions.<\/p>\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n<h2 class=\"wp-block-heading\"><strong>Can constant-current and constant-voltage drivers be interchanged?<\/strong><\/h2>\n\n<p class=\"wp-block-paragraph\">As a general rule: no!<\/p>\n\n<p class=\"wp-block-paragraph\">A constant-current driver should only be replaced with a suitable constant-current driver!<br\/>The same applies to constant-voltage systems.<\/p>\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n<h2 class=\"wp-block-heading\"><strong>Which specifications must match when replacing a driver?<\/strong><\/h2>\n\n<p class=\"wp-block-paragraph\">The following are particularly important:<\/p>\n\n<ul class=\"wp-block-list\">\n<li>Output current or output voltage<\/li>\n\n\n\n<li>Power range (watts)<\/li>\n\n\n\n<li>Dimming function<\/li>\n\n\n\n<li>Design and connections<\/li>\n<\/ul>\n\n<p class=\"wp-block-paragraph\">The replacement model does not always have to be identical \u2013 the electrical specifications are what matter.<\/p>\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n<h2 class=\"wp-block-heading\"><strong>Finding Replacements for LED Drivers that Are
